Perpetua, a young mother living in Carthage in 206 AD, is put in prison for believing in Christianity instead of praying to the Roman gods. When she is offered a deal in exchange for her freedom, she sets events in motion that will be an inspiration to Christians for centuries to come.

"Harriet Tubman is a familiar and revered name in American history. But many are unfamiliar with the details of her remarkable story, the depth of her character, and the inner motivations that drove her. Born into slavery in Maryland in the 1820s, Harriet Tubman's resolute Christian faith would compel her to extraordinary acts of courage and sacrifice. Through her selfless efforts, hundreds of African-American slaves escaped to freedom. Tubman's...

"Before communism fell in Eastern Europe, Christians were often arrested and kept in prisons or labor camps where the Communists went to great lengths to break their faith. This is the story of a family whose faith endured ....After being ransomed out of Romania, the Wurmbrands dedicated themselves to helping the world understand the horrors that were occurring behind the iron curtain."--Container.

William Tyndale tops king Henry VIII's "Most Wanted" list in 1535 and is being pursued across Europe by the king's bounty hunters. William's "crime" is translating the Bible into English for the common people. This episode follows William's adventures as he worked in secret, moving from town to town as a fugitive to avoid capture. Friends and allies help him along, but enemies may be lurking around any corner.
